Introduction:
In our journey through life, we often encounter challenges and problems that can seem overwhelming. However, it’s crucial to adopt a proactive mindset and embrace responsibility for both identifying and resolving these issues. In this article, we will explore the idea of seeing yourself as part of the problem and offer guidance on how to become an active participant in finding solutions instead of seeing yourself as a victim.
Acknowledge Your Role:
One fundamental aspect of addressing any problem is to acknowledge that you may be part of it. Instead of immediately assigning blame to external factors or individuals, take a step back and consider your own actions, decisions, or behaviors that may have contributed to the issue at hand. Recognizing your role is the first step towards meaningful change.
Shift From Victimhood to Empowerment:
It’s easy to fall into the trap of viewing oneself as a victim when facing difficulties. However, this mindset can be counterproductive and disempowering. Instead, try to see yourself as an active participant in the problem-solving process. Embrace the idea that you have the power to effect change and take control of the situation.
Avoid the Blame Game:
In the rush to find someone to blame for our problems, we often overlook our own contributions. Blaming others can be a defense mechanism that shields us from confronting our own shortcomings. Instead, strive to understand the complexity of the issue, including your own role in it, without assigning blame hastily.
Study the Issue:
To effectively address a problem, it’s essential to thoroughly study and understand it. This includes examining your own actions, motives, and decisions in the context of the problem. By taking a more comprehensive approach to analysis, you can gain valuable insights into the root causes of the issue.
Act Swiftly:
While it’s crucial to study the issue, avoid getting stuck in analysis paralysis. Once you’ve identified your role and gained insights into the problem, take swift and decisive action to address it. Procrastination and dwelling on the issue for too long can exacerbate the situation.
Seek Solutions, Not Just Complaints:
Rather than dwelling on complaints and negativity, focus on finding solutions. A proactive approach involves brainstorming potential solutions, seeking input from others, and taking steps to implement those solutions. Be the change agent in your own life.
Avoid Prolonged Problem Zones:
Continuously dwelling in the problem zone can be emotionally draining and hinder personal growth. Strive to move beyond problems and challenges as quickly as possible by actively seeking solutions and learning from your experiences.
Conclusion:
In life, we encounter numerous problems and challenges, but our response to them can make all the difference. By seeing yourself as an integral part of the problem and actively engaging in its resolution, you can shift from a victim mentality to one of empowerment and personal growth. Remember that taking responsibility and seeking solutions are key steps toward a more fulfilling and successful life.
